Welcome to Amazon Music, where ideas are invented, and come to life as Prime Music, and the Digital Music store. Our music offerings are available in multiple countries, and our applications support our mission of delivering music to customers in a way that enhances their day-to-day lives.

Are you interested in working in a team that is changing the way Amazon customers enjoy music? We are looking for smart, motivated Data Engineers who can help take the systems to new heights.

If you love the challenges that come with Big Data then this role is for you. We collect billions of events a day, manage hundreds of terabytes of data on Redshift and S3, and develop data pipelines using SQL based ETL, Java/Scala Spark-EMR, and Java services. And we are just getting started!

You are a talented, enthusiastic, and detail-oriented Software Engineer who wants to take on big challenges in an agile way. Duties include data modeling and information design, ETL on Redshift using SQL, ETL using python/scala/java MR jobs on Spark/EMR and building ML models. With the launch of Amazon Music Unlimited and the continued growth of Amazon Prime Music, providing high quality data to our internal and external customers has a direct impact on the quality of our customer experience.

We focus our development on core platform features our internal customers need and deal in AWS technologies like Redshift, S3, EMR, EC2, DynamoDB, and Kinesis Firehose for the rest. In 2017 this team will help design and deliver the next generation Big Data platform. If these sound like the right kind of challenges for you, please apply today!

BASIC QUALIFICATIONS

· B.S. degree in computer science, mathematics, statistics or a similar quantitative field
· 3+ years of work experience in relevant field (Data Engineer, BI Engineer, DW Engineer, Software Engineer, etc)
· Experience with map reduce SPARK/EMR
· Experience with a DW technology (Oracle, Teradata, Netezza etc) and relevant data modeling best practice
· Experience building ETL and familiarity with design principles
· Excellent SQL skills
· Proficiency in a major programming language (e.g. Java/C) and/or a scripting language (scala/perl/python)
· Strong communication skills and ability to discuss the product with PMs and business owners
· Experience with business requirements gathering for data sourcing
